Questioning Ric ur %A Catalin Bobb %J Meta : Research in Hermeneutics, Phenomenology and Practical Philosophy %D 2012 %I Alexandru Ioan Cuza University of Iasi %X In the present text I address some problems regarding the hermeneutical project developed by Paul Ric ur. Hence, I attempt (1) to highlight three issues which confine the difficulty in understanding Paul Ric ur¡¯s hermeneutics, and (2) to point out, as an example, that Ric ur¡¯s ¡°hermeneutics of historical consciousness¡± addresses a non-hermeneutic debate. The indirect thesis of my text is that one always has to consider Ric ur¡¯s hermeneutics as a ¡°work in progress¡± even when he clearly emphasizes that ¡°the text¡± must be regarded as the centre of hermeneutics and my main thesis is that one always has to pay particular attention to Ric ur¡¯s non-hermeneutic insights when he addresses a hermeneutic problem. %K Paul Ric ur %K hermeneutics %K non-hermeneutic intent %K text %K history %U http://www.metajournal.org//articles_pdf/154-165-cbobb-meta7-tehno.pdf
